Hi all!
I'm looking for a waterproof game cam I can set up outside my coop since we've been having problems with raccoons and stray cats. I've never used one before, so would ideally like one that immediately uploads video like a Ring doorbell. Does anyone have something like this that they could recommend? Thank you!
 
I think I’ve seen some people use ring products for this purpose. I think that Ring sells a few types of cameras.

do a search on this thread for “game cam” and you will find threads- some of them discuss models and their functionality.
 
I'm using an indoor Wyze with a micro card and put it under the roof/tarp to protect it from weather. Two big storms and it's still working. You can buy after-market weather proof covers for them. I'd suggest the Wyze Pan Cam as it offers a motion tracking and the camera will give you close to 360 degree view when you put it into its sweeping motion detection. For $25 to $35 for the camera and $9 for the sd card, you cannot beat it , as long as your WiFi signal reaches the coop.
